Пример #1
0
 public UserCreationCompletedIntegrationEventHandler(IAccountGetterService accountGetterService, IAccountConfirmationRequestService accountConfirmationRequestService,
                                                     IIntegrationEventBus integrationEventBus, ILogger logger)
 {
     _accountGetterService = accountGetterService;
     _accountConfirmationRequestService = accountConfirmationRequestService;
     _integrationEventBus = integrationEventBus;
     _logger = logger;
 }
Пример #2
0
 public RequestAccountConfirmationTokenCommandHandler(IAccountRepository accountRepository, IAccountGetterService accountGetterService,
                                                      IAccountVerificationService accountVerificationService, IAccountConfirmationRequestService accountConfirmationRequestService,
                                                      ICommunicationBus communicationBus)
 {
     _accountRepository                 = accountRepository;
     _accountGetterService              = accountGetterService;
     _accountVerificationService        = accountVerificationService;
     _accountConfirmationRequestService = accountConfirmationRequestService;
     _communicationBus = communicationBus;
 }
Пример #3
0
        public AccountConfirmationRequestServiceTest()
        {
            _integrationEventBusMock = new Mock <IIntegrationEventBus>();
            var optionsMock = new Mock <IOptions <RivaWebApplicationSetting> >();
            var rivaWebApplicationSetting = new RivaWebApplicationSetting
            {
                RivaWebRegistrationConfirmationUrl = "http://RivaWebRegistrationConfirmationUrl.com"
            };

            optionsMock.SetupGet(x => x.Value).Returns(rivaWebApplicationSetting);
            _service = new AccountConfirmationRequestService(_integrationEventBusMock.Object, optionsMock.Object);
        }